
Orienteering at Haldon Forest Park
Try one of the south west's largest orienteering courses at Haldon Forest Park
Orienteering is growing in popularity as a sport suitable for all ages and levels of fitness. Anyone can have a go at orienteering, learn and practise map reading skills, and walk, jog, or skip around the course.

About the orienteering course
The full course of 70 controls is graded into mapped routes from White (entry level) to Brown (very advanced). White and Yellow maps are at a scale of 1:3000. All other courses are at a scale of 1:10000.
Full colour waterproof maps are available from the Ranger’s Office for £1.50 or can be downloaded free from British Orienteering.

Accessible orienteering
The White and Yellow courses are accessible for off-road mobility scooters.
Our orienteering course is developed in partnership with Devon Orienteering Club.
